Set up Grafana MCP in VS Code
Search dashboards, query datasources, manage alerts, view incidents, and interact with Grafana observability tools from your AI editor.
1
Locate the config file
VS Code reads MCP server configuration from the following file:
.vscode/settings.json → mcp sectionCreate this file if it does not already exist. For VS Code, this is inside your workspace .vscode/settings.json file under the mcp section.
2
Add the configuration
Add the following to your VS Code config file:
json
{
"servers": {
"grafana-mcp": {
"type": "stdio",
"command": "npx",
"args": [
"-y",
"@leval/mcp-grafana"
],
"env": {
"GRAFANA_URL": "YOUR_GRAFANA_URL",
"GRAFANA_API_KEY": "YOUR_GRAFANA_API_KEY"
}
}
}
}3
Set up environment variables
Grafana MCP requires the following environment variables:
GRAFANA_URLRequiredGrafana instance URL
GRAFANA_API_KEYRequiredGrafana API key or service account token
4
Verify it works
Restart VS Code. Grafana MCP should appear in your MCP server list with 43 tools available.
This server adds approximately 22,145 tokens to your context window for tool definitions.